Output 32a026887d43c3821594359b918c15924926160548e2abc607e9e18e9dfb920e:1

value
74552
script pubkey
OP_0 OP_PUSHBYTES_20 f82aa037ad4bfb2c73262a96d66428c1d50238a9
address
ltc1qlq42qdadf0ajcuex92tdvepgc82syw9fkr2uhq
transaction
32a026887d43c3821594359b918c15924926160548e2abc607e9e18e9dfb920e
spent
true